%N Numerators of continued fraction convergents to sqrt(488).

%F G.f.: (22 + 243*x + 22*x^2 - x^3)/(1 - 486*x^2 + x^4). - _Vincenzo Librandi_, Nov 12 2013
%F a(n) = 486*a(n-2) - a(n-4). - _Vincenzo Librandi_, Nov 12 2013
